$120k splashed out on Govt House renos, repairs before CHO arrival

The Sunday-Mail can reveal the state government will spend up to $120,000 for conservation and refurbishment of heritage elements within the 165-year-old estate at Paddington. It is understood Dr Young, who will be sworn in as Queensland Governor on November 1, will also enjoy a renovated…
